Endorsed by Cambridge Assessment International Education to provide full support for Paper 4 of the syllabus for examination from 2020.

Take mathematical understanding to the next level with this accessible series, written by experienced authors, examiners and teachers.
- Improve confidence as a mathematician with clear explanations, worked examples, diverse activities and engaging discussion points.
- Advance problem-solving, interpretation and communication skills through a wealth of questions that promote higher-order thinking.
- Prepare for further study or life beyond the classroom by applying mathematics to other subjects and modelling real-world situations.

This book covers the syllabus content for Mechanics, including forces and equilibrium, kinematics of motion in a straight line, momentum, Newton's laws of motion, and energy, work and power.
